Angel is a bun who came into us and all appeared well. We then noticed that she didn't seem quite with it....didn't see that well. As she's a REW, I wondered if it was to do with that. I then noticed her dozing and I could almost push her over before she reacted.
Worried, I put her straight on Panacur and she went to the vets the next morning. The vet agreed it could be EC. We continued with the panacur and she was also given baytril.
She perked up and although I was convinced she saw very little, she did seem to sense things and have the ability to make out shapes. When she's out of her cage she runs round like a nutter and binkies and is a monkey to catch!!
The vet checked her eyesight last week and feels the eyesight issue may be a central problem, perhaps caused by EC. Her eyes do react to light, so she definitely sees something.
